What a DEX actually is
A decentralized exchange is a marketplace for swapping crypto assets that runs on smart contracts rather than a central company. On a traditional or "centralized" exchange (often shortened to CEX), you deposit funds into the platform, and the company holds them for you while you trade. A DEX flips that model: you connect a self-custody wallet, and trades settle directly on the blockchain.
The key difference is custody. With a DEX, you keep control of your private keys the whole time, and the swap happens peer-to-contract rather than peer-to-company. Because the rules live in open-source code, anyone can inspect how a given exchange behaves.

How swaps happen behind the scenes
Most early exchanges matched buyers and sellers through an order book. Many popular DEXs instead use a design called an automated market maker.
Automated market makers and liquidity pools
An automated market maker (AMM) replaces human counterparties with a pool of funds. Users called liquidity providers deposit pairs of tokens into a shared pool, and a mathematical formula sets the price based on the ratio of assets in that pool. When you swap, you trade against the pool rather than against another individual, and liquidity providers earn a share of the trading fees in return.
Wallets, gas, and settlement
To use a DEX, you connect a compatible wallet and approve the transaction. The network charges a fee, often called gas, to process it. Once confirmed, the swapped tokens arrive in your wallet with no company acting as a go-between. On-chain data indicates that activity is spread across many networks, so fees and speed can vary widely depending on which blockchain you use.
Benefits and risks to weigh
DEXs offer some clear advantages: self-custody, permissionless access, and transparency, since transactions are visible on a public ledger. Analysts say this openness is part of what makes DeFi appealing to builders.
There are real trade-offs too. Smart contracts can contain bugs, and a flawed contract may put funds at risk. Prices can move between the moment you submit a swap and when it settles, an effect known as slippage. Providing liquidity carries its own quirk, sometimes described as impermanent loss. And because you hold your own keys, a mistake is usually irreversible — there is no support desk to reverse a transaction.
